Software Engineer Internship (Valencia)
Valencia, Spain
We are growing!
We are looking for people who want to be part of an innovative and inclusive Insurtech start-up and help us change the rules of the game in the insurance industry.
We have one open position for a Software Engineer Intern. Your job will be to collaborate with the Tech team in the development of various parts of the insurance software, including the Backend, Frontend and API, with the goal of creating an online insurtech from scratch.
Why choose us?
🖥️ Hybrid work, at home or in the office, the choice is yours.
💛 Diverse and inclusive environment. International profile (60% women, 5 nationalities).
📈 Learn from a founding team with experience in Microsoft R&D, BNP Paribas bank and SoftBank.
🚀 Opportunity to grow within the company.
At Rommaana Technologies we put our users first. We are looking for colleagues who remain learners throughout their careers and whose curiosity and motivation in understanding machine learning and insurtech will provide “game-changing” insurtech software and algorithms.
Job Overview: We are seeking a passionate and talented Software Engineer Intern to join our dynamic team. In this role, you will assist in the design, development, and deployment of innovative software solutions. You will work closely with senior engineers and cross-functional teams to gain valuable experience and contribute to the success of our projects.
Responsibilities:
Assist in the design, development, and deployment of software solutions
Collaborate with product managers, designers, and other engineers to deliver high-quality products
Participate in code reviews to ensure best practices are followed
Troubleshoot and resolve technical issues under the guidance of senior engineers
Stay updated with emerging technologies and trends in software development
Write clean, maintainable, and efficient code
Required Skills:
Knowledge of working with APIs
Basic understanding of front-end development with ReactJS (preferred)
Basic understanding of backend development with Spring Boot (preferred)
Strong problem-solving and analytical skills
Familiarity with agile development methodologies
Good communication and teamwork abilities
Basic knowledge of software development tools and frameworks
Exposure to Google Cloud Platform (preferred)
Qualifications:
Bachelor’s degree in computer science, Engineering, or a related field (or currently pursuing)
Internship or coursework experience in software development
Eagerness to learn and grow in a fast-paced environment
Benefits:
Competitive salary and benefits package
Opportunities for professional growth and development
Collaborative and inclusive work environment
Flexible work arrangements